Medical Oncology (Breast & HPB) - Consultant

Apply now
East of EnglandOncology - Medical/ClinicalPermanentConsultant109,725 to 145,478 a year

An excellent opportunity has arisen for a Consultant Medical Oncologist with expertise in Breast and Hepato-Pancreato-Biliary (HPB) cancers to join an expanding oncology service in the East of England.

The successful candidate will lead systemic anti-cancer treatment services for Breast and HPB malignancies, ensuring delivery of high-quality oncological care while contributing to strategic service development, innovation, and multidisciplinary working.

This post offers involvement in modern chemotherapy and immunotherapy pathways, research, regional cancer collaboration, and consultant-led inpatient/outpatient oncology care.

Main Duties of the Job

Clinical Responsibilities

  • Provide comprehensive consultant-led Medical Oncology care for Breast and HPB cancers.
  • Lead systemic treatment pathways, including chemotherapy, immunotherapy, and targeted therapies.
  • Manage new and follow-up oncology outpatient clinics.
  • Participate in consultant-led ward rounds and Acute Oncology Services.
  • Prescribe systemic anti-cancer therapies, including e-prescribing systems.
  • Participate in Breast MDT, HPB MDT, radiology MDT, and oncology MDT meetings.
  • Ensure evidence-based treatment planning and continuity of care.

Leadership / Service Development

  • Act as Lead Consultant for Breast & HPB Oncology services.
  • Support ongoing programmes, including:
    • GIRFT
    • Cost Improvement Programmes (CIP)
    • Modern evidence-based pathways
  • Expand oncology capacity to meet rising demand.
  • Contribute to service redesign and cancer pathway optimisation.

Teaching / Governance / Research

  • Supervise junior doctors and trainees.
  • Support undergraduate and postgraduate teaching.
  • Participate in audit, appraisal, CPD, governance, and quality improvement.
  • Contribute to clinical trials recruitment and oncology research activity.
  • Support educational supervision and departmental development.

Person Specification

Qualifications

Essential

  • MBBS or equivalent medical qualification
  • MRCP Part 1 & Part 2
  • Full GMC Registration with a licence to practise
  • Entry on GMC Specialist Register, or within 6 months of CCT/CESR
  • Clinical training equivalent to UK CCT in Medical Oncology
  • Minimum 1 year NHS experience

Desirable

  • FRCR (for Clinical Oncology pathway candidates)
  • Postgraduate thesis / higher academic qualification

Experience

Essential

  • Wide experience in prescribing chemotherapy, immunotherapy, and targeted therapies
  • Experience using E-prescribing systems
  • Acute Oncology experience
  • Breast cancer systemic therapy management
  • HPB oncology management
  • MDT participation and consultant leadership experience
  • Audit and service improvement involvement

Skills & Attributes

  • Strong clinical judgement in cancer management
  • Excellent communication with patients and MDT colleagues
  • Leadership and service development mindset
  • Commitment to innovation and evidence-based care
  • Teaching and mentoring capability
  • Organised, compassionate, patient-centred approach
